Abstract
Gait analysis is essential in post-stroke rehabilitation but remains time-intensive and cognitively demanding, especially when clinicians must integrate gait videos and motion-capture data into structured reports. We present OGA-AID, a clinician-in-the-loop multi-agent large language model system for multimodal report drafting. The system coordinates 3 specialized agents to synthesize patient movement recordings, kinematic trajectories, and clinical profiles into structured assessments. Evaluated with expert physiotherapists on real patient data, OGA-AID consistently outperforms single-pass multimodal baselines with low error. In clinician-in-the-loop settings, brief expert preliminary notes further reduce error compared to reference assessments.
